This indicates a vertical resolution of 1,080 pixels across the screen. The "p" stands for progressive scanning , meaning every line of the frame is drawn sequentially in a single pass. This contrasts with older "i" (interlaced) formats, offering a much sharper, flicker-free image optimal for modern flat-screen displays and monitors. 3. This is distinct from a WEBRip which is a screen recording of the video playing, which is always of lower quality.
